Job Description

The Pharmacy Account Director is responsible for developing and implementing best-practice clinical business and operational models and programs to support ION’s customers. Accountability extends to the coordination, development, customization, and overall management of assigned clinical, business, and financial projects. The incumbent is responsible for developing innovative clinical pharmacy practices, contract monitoring, optimization strategies, providing clinical and contact support for ION GPO customers. This position supports customers in the Western Region of the United States.
